As technology advances at a rapid pace, the traditional approach of relying on static runbooks to address incidents is proving to be inadequate. Runbooks, while once a staple in guiding IT teams through issue resolution, are struggling to keep up with the complexity and dynamic nature of modern software systems. This is where AI agents step in to revolutionize the way incidents are managed and resolved.
AI agents, powered by machine learning and automation, possess the ability to analyze vast amounts of data in real-time, identify patterns, and make informed decisions autonomously. Unlike runbooks, which are static documents that require manual updates and maintenance, AI agents continuously learn and adapt based on new information and evolving circumstances. This dynamic nature enables AI agents to respond swiftly and effectively to incidents, minimizing downtime and optimizing system performance.
One of the key challenges with traditional runbooks is their limited scope and inability to handle the intricacies of today’s software systems. As systems grow in complexity, runbooks become outdated quickly, leading to delays in incident resolution and increased risk of errors. AI agents, on the other hand, have the capacity to process vast amounts of data from disparate sources, enabling them to provide comprehensive insights and recommendations in real-time.
